Giambologna

This evocative bronze sculpture exemplifies the best of the late Renaissance period, artfully capturing the dynamism and grace of a walking bull. Inspired by the renowned works of Giambologna, this finely cast piece reflects the innovative artistic style that flourished in Italy during the mid-17th century.

Origin: Italy
Date: Circa 1650
Material: Bronze

Dimensions: Height: 25.5 cm (10 ins), Width: 24 cm (9.4 ins), Depth: 14 cm (5.5 ins)

Condition: Excellent patina; minimal wear in keeping with age

Much admired in both museum collections and notable private holdings, sculptures after Giambologna rarely combine such expressive anatomical detail with the poised strength so evident here. Italian Renaissance bronzes like this have long been celebrated for their balance of elegance and naturalism—qualities epitomised by this walking bull. Comparable pieces by or after Giambologna can be found in leading European collections, underscoring the significance of this work for collectors.
